Here is the information found in the Code of Virginia, in the Virginia Residential Landlord & Tenant Act, § 55.1-12 regarding an “Application Fee”.

According to § 55.1-1200, Definitions, of the Virginia Residential Landlord & Tenant Act, an “Application Fee” is any nonrefundable fee that is paid by a tenant to a landlord or managing agent for the purpose of being considered as a tenant for a dwelling unit.

In § 55.1-1203. Application; deposit, fee, and additional information, “A. Any landlord may require a refundable application deposit in addition to a nonrefundable application fee” and “C. An application fee shall not exceed $50, exclusive of any actual out-of-pocket expenses paid by the landlord to a third party performing background, credit, or other pre-occupancy checks on the applicant. However, where an application is being made for a dwelling unit that is a public housing unit or other housing unit subject to regulation by the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development, an application fee shall not exceed $32, exclusive of any actual out-of-pocket expenses paid to a third party by the landlord performing background, credit, or other pre-occupancy checks on the applicant.”

Prospective Tenants:

Each adult (person over 18 years of age) planning to occupy the apartment must fill out an Application for Tenancy.

Prospective Guarantors:

Each guarantor, who plans to financially guarantee the lease, must fill out a Guarantor Application.  Guarantors are financially guaranteeing the lease. Guarantors are not considered Tenants of the apartment they are financially guaranteeing and, therefore, do not have the same rights to the use of the premises or access to the apartment as Tenants.
